Problem: Common unwanted behaviors are tantrums are intense emotional outbursts that can include crying, screaming, and physical actions like stomping or throwing objects. Aggression is often a way for young children to express their emotions or needs when they lack the verbal skills to communicate effectively. Strategies such as setting clear expectations and boundaries establishing clear rules and expectations helps children understand what behaviors are acceptable and what are not, providing them with a framework for their actions.
